Equation and units

Concentrated product kg/h = feed kg/h × inlet soluble-solids fraction ÷ target fraction. Removed water = feed − concentrated product.

Equation and units

Final mixture kg = feed kg × inlet fraction ÷ target fraction. Added water = final mixture − feed.

Equation and units

Blend fraction = (first mass × first fraction + second mass × second fraction) ÷ combined mass.
